Add 75/18 and 42/60
1st number: 4 3/18, 2nd number: 42/60
75/18 + 42/60 is 73/15.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 18 and 60 is 180
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 180 - For the 1st fraction, since 18 × 10 = 180,
75/18 = 75 × 10/18 × 10 = 750/180 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 60 × 3 = 180,
42/60 = 42 × 3/60 × 3 = 126/180 - Add the two like fractions:
750/180 + 126/180 = 750 + 126/180 = 876/180 - 876/180 simplified gives 73/15
- So, 75/18 + 42/60 = 73/15
